FACILITY/GROUP SPECIFIC RESPONSIBILITIES
Blasting Operate sandblasting equipment to prepare metal surfaces for coating. Select the appropriate abrasive media based on job specifications. Achieve the required surface cleanliness and anchor profile (e.g., SSPC/NACE or ISO standards). Inspect blasted surfaces for cleanliness and quality before coating. Maintain blast hoses, nozzles, compressors, and dust collection systems. Arc Spray (Thermal Spray) Set up, operate, and monitor arc spray equipment according to work instructions and specifications. Prepare surfaces before thermal spray application to ensure proper coating adhesion. Select and install the correct spray wire and adjust machine parameters. Apply coatings to meet specified thickness, quality, and customer requirements. Inspect coated surfaces for defects and perform touch-ups when required. Paint Shop Mix paints and coatings according to manufacturer specifications. Apply primers, intermediate coats, and finish coats using spray guns or other approved methods. Monitor coating thickness and curing requirements. Inspect painted surfaces for coverage, finish quality, and defects. Clean and maintain painting equipment after use.
